As Borel Fire evacuees begin to return home, it is important to be aware that hazards still exist that can impact your health and safety. Kern County Public Health urges residents to proceed with caution as you return to your property and not to return home until the evacuation orders have been form...

The Salvation Army of Tehachapi had another successful year with their annual Back to School event. The event served over 60 local Tehachapi families with new backpacks, clothing, and school supplies. 162 backpacks and over 1,400 articles of clothing were distributed to local families. UPDATE: The freeway was reopened in both directions at 7:15pm on 8/3.

Highway Fire @ Highway 58 near Cameron Rd, N/W of Mojave -

Incident Command is requesting a hard closure of Hwy 58 in both directions due to a Hazmat situation.

The fire is now 7 to 10 acres with a continued Moderate rate of spread - per Incident Command.

Forward progression stopped on the vegetation portion - per Incident Command
